We are currently looking for an Assistant Site Manager to join a busy new build housing development near Hinckley on a freelance basis.

Role Details:

  • Start Date: 19/05/2025
  • Location: Hinckley
  • Duration: 1 week cover
  • Project: Timber Frame Housing

Key Responsibilities:

  • Supporting the Site Manager in overseeing daily operations
